Figure 3. Solution structure of the RNA complex of TIS11d.
(a) Stereo view of the best 20 structures superposed on backbone
heavy atoms in ordered regions of the protein and RNA. The
protein backbone is blue, the RNA backbone red, and RNA bases
yellow. For clarity, only ordered regions of TIS11d (residues
153 -217) and RNA bases U2 -U9 are shown. (b) Ribbon
representation of a single structure, in the same orientation as
in a, showing the location and coordination of zinc in each of
the fingers. Colors are the same as in a, with the addition of
green side chains for the zinc-coordinating ligands. (c)
Backbone superposition of the structure ensembles of fingers 1
and 2. Finger 1 (Arg153 -Phe180) is dark blue (backbone), green
(zinc-coordinating side chains) and red (intercalating aromatic
rings); the bound RNA (U6, A7, U8, U9) is orange. The
corresponding colors for finger 2 are light blue, yellow, pink
and yellow. Figures were generated using MolMol50.
